Dabur Acquires ‘30-Plus’ Brand From Ajanta Pharma

India’s leading Ayurvedic and Natural Health Care Company, Dabur India Limited has signed an agreement with Mumbai-based Ajanta Pharma Limited to acquire Ajanta’s over-the-counter energizer brand ’30-Plus’.

“We are very happy to announce the acquisition of ’30-Plus’ brand. For every acquisition that we make, we look at synergies which can complement Dabur’s existing portfolio. The acquisition of ’30-Plus’ is part of an aggressive strategy to build capability on the OTC health care business and I am confident that this transaction will helps us in our endeavor to further strengthen our portfolio in this category,” said P. D. Narang, Group Director, Dabur India Ltd.

30-Plus, launched in 1990 as an herbal energizer capsule, was a key brand for Ajanta Pharmaceuticals. Endorsed by Bollywood veterans like Jeetendra, it was positioned as an energizing capsule for thirty-plus males and was an instant hit among consumers in India.
